Do bets get refunded if a player doesn't play?

Every sportsbook will cancel your bet if the player is inactive per the league or team's official injury report. That's the case if you bet the over or under. Some books will honor the bet if the player is active, even if he or she doesn't play a single second.

What happens if I bet on a player and he doesn t play FanDuel?

In the event one or more game(s) are postponed and/or have a venue change, all wagers in the relevant market will be refunded. Regarding player markets. Additional to the rules above, all listed players must be active for wagers to stand. If one or more player(s) listed do not play, all wagers will be refunded.

What happens if a player doesn t play in your parlay DraftKings?

in the event a Same Game Parlay contains a selection applicable to a player who did not participate in the game/match (“Non-Participating Player”), the selection containing the Non-Participating Player will be voided and the Same Game Parlay will be repriced based on the last odds available to DraftKings prior to the ...

What happens if you bet on a player to score and he scores an own goal?

While your bet will be paid out as a winner if your player scores at any point in the game, you will not be paid out if the only time they hit the back of the net is via an own goal. The hat-trick and to score a double markets are two areas where own goals will not count either.

What happens to my bet builder if a player doesn't start?

On Multi's & Bet Builders – Void the selection/leg with the player in it. Your bet will be repriced to reflect the voided selection. All other selections in your bet will stand.

What happens if a player doesn't play in a parlay bet365?

Bets on players that do not take part in the match will be void. All players that take part in the match will be considered runners for settlement purposes, with the exception of bets that are void on players where 'Void if player does not start' is selected at bet placement.

Do all bets have to hit on a parlay?

For a parlay to win, every leg included in the parlay must win. That means if you have a seven-team parlay, and your first six teams win but your seventh loses, your bet is a graded as a loss. For this reason, parlays are risky.

Can you lose a bet on a parlay?

A parlay in sports betting is when a bettor makes multiple wagers (at least two) and ties them together into the same bet. If any of the bets in the parlay loses, then the entire parlay loses. However, if all wagers win, then the bettor gets a bigger payout.
